Based on the highly praised 'Oxford Dictionary of Art', this is an authoritative and up-to-date guide to Western art from Ancient Greece to the present day. For this second edition, much new material has been added on teentieth-century art, including subjects such as Neo-Espressionism and the Turner Prize. With entries ranging from Botticelli to Gilbert & George, the book is ideal for students and anyone who enjoys visiting art galleries.
* Over 2,000 entries on painting, sculpture, and the graphic arts.
* Leading collectors, dealers, writers, and patrons.
* Materials and techniques from acrylic to woodcut.
* Entries are often enlivened by quotations from artists and critics.
